Turning LKAS On or Off 1. Press MAIN. LKAS appears in the MID. 2. Press the LKAS button. Lane outlines appear in the MID. Dotted lane lines turn solid when the system operates. 3. Press MAIN or the LKAS button to turn the system off. When the System can be Used 1When the System can be Used If the vehicle drifts toward either left or right lane line due to the system applying torque, turn off the LKAS and have your vehicle checked by a dealer.hmbecker3. 1123 posts · Joined 2016. #2 · Nov 20, 2018. Your dealer is correct. The LKAS system has to be manually engaged first with hitting the MAIN button for the ACC. It will turn itself off automatically every time you shut the car off. Turning Honda Sensing off completely after alarming. Honda Sensing started alarming on my 2017 CRV - and so now ACC, LKAS is unusable and a Brake System light has also come on. Took into dealership and they said the mounting clips for the radar unit had been broke. They want $1300 to replace.

Hang the plumb bob from the center of the front Acura emblem and make a mark on the floor where the plumb tip contacts it.The ACC and CMBS should use the same radar located behind the shield grille. I had my 11 MDX ACC turn off in winter following behind vehicles on slushy roads and the sensor area got covered with a thick layer of ice. A-OK once I cleaned off the layer of ice. Welcome to the forum. 1-Front camera is for auto high beams and LKAS...not ACC. ACC is based off radar and not video.
